some coolant will go out the overflow as the radiator will not actually be full to the brim all the time as the liquid expands when hot, its usually 1-2cm below the lip of the cap.

Hmm so the main problem is the overheating. 1. Could be the water pump. If you can see the water flowing across the radiator with the lid off not the water pump. 2. Could be a head gasket. With the cap off look for bubbles at idle
